Full Title
(Covers to) Colton's Township Map Of The State Of Iowa Compiled from the United States Surveys, & other Authentic Sources. Published By J.H. Colton And Co. No. 172 William St. New York. 1855. Entered ... 1851, by J.H. Colton ... New York. Drawn by Geo W. Colton. Engraved by J.M. Atwood.
List No
0180.001
Note
The fifth edition. Omaha City is shown for the first time, with the railroad connection from the east. Full color by county, folded into stamped black cloth covers 14.5x9 with "Township Map Of The State Of Iowa Published By J.H. Colton" in gilt.

Full Title
(Covers to) Ohio. Published By J.H. Colton & Co. No. 172 William St. New York. 1855. Entered ... 1855 by J.H. Colton & Co. ... New York. (inset) Vicinity Of Cleveland Cuyahoga Co.
List No
2983.001
Note
From Colton's Travelling Maps series. Possibly the first edition - Karrow lists nothing earlier than the 1856 atlas issue map. Full color by county, folded into patterned black cloth covers 12.5x8.5 with "Map Of Ohio J.H. Colton" in gilt. Prime meridians are Greenwich and Washington D.C.

Full Title
(Covers to) Maine. 1855. Published By J.H. Colton. No. 172 William St. New York. Entered ... 1853 by J.H. Colton ... New York.
List No
3167.001
Note
The map is the same as the 1855 American Atlas map of the same title except that it is dated 1855 in the title and has no page number (this is typical of the pocket maps derived from the atlas maps). Folded into stamped golden tan cloth covers 13x9 with "Map Of Maine J.H. Colton" in gilt. Prime meridian is Washington D.C.

Full Title
(Covers to) Arkansas. Published By J.H. Colton & Co. No. 172 William St. New York. 1855. Entered ... 1853, by J.H. Colton ... New York.
List No
3418.001
Note
The Travelling Maps version with census statistics on the verso. Differs from the 1855 atlas map in not showing Indian Territory, and having fewer railroads drawn and labeled. First issued in 1853. Folded into brown cloth covers 12.5x8.5 with "Map Of Arkansas J.H. Colton" in gilt. Prime meridians are Greenwich and Washington D.C.

Full Title
Nebraska and Kansas. Published by J.H. Colton & Co. No. 172 William St., New York, (1855). Entered ... 1855 by J.H. Colton ... New York. (with) Territory acquired from Mexico by the Gadsden Treaty. (untitled inset of U.S., Mexico, Central America)
List No
5213.001
Note
This is the second edition, with the 1855 copyright date and no other date on the map. There are small changes in the main map (El Paso, Texas and Nephi, Utah are added, as well as additional Pacific railroad routes) but the inset map of the Gadsden Purchase and the untitled map of the U.S. are largely the same. Map is full color by state, folded into dark gray cloth covers 15x9 with "Nebraska And Kansas" stamped in gilt, advertisement for Colton on inside front cover. Relief shown by hachures.
